Abstract:
The invention features apparatus and methods for measuring motor events of a subject, e. g. , a human subject, where the motor events have a force component or both a frequency and force component. The apparatus include a transducer, adapted to generate an analog signal corresponding to frequency and/or force of the subject's motor event, e. g. , a repetitive motion; an amplifier, which amplifies the analog signal; an analog-to-digital (A/D) converter, which converts the analog signal into a digital signal; and a computer. The computer is programmed to receive the digital signal as input, store the digital signal for subsequent retrieval, retrieve the stored digital signal for processing, and process the stored digital signal. The processing includes the measurement of mean force amongst the set of individual motor events over time and measurement of the mean frequency of the set of individual motor events over time.

Abstract:
Aspects of the present disclosure relate to systems and methods for manufacturing biologically-produced pharmaceutical products. Some of the systems described herein comprise an upstream component comprising a bioreactor and at least one filter (e.g., a filter probe) integrated with a downstream component comprising a purification module comprising at least a first partitioning unit and a second partitioning unit. In some embodiments, these integrated biomanufacturing systems may be operated under continuous or conditions and may be capable of efficiently producing pure, high-quality pharmaceutical products.
